package com.wplatform.ddal.command.expression;
import com.wplatform.ddal.engine.Constants;
import com.wplatform.ddal.engine.Database;
import com.wplatform.ddal.util.IntIntHashMap;
import com.wplatform.ddal.value.Value;
import com.wplatform.ddal.value.ValueInt;
/**
* Data stored while calculating a SELECTIVITY aggregate.
*/
class AggregateDataSelectivity extends AggregateData {
private long count;
private IntIntHashMap distinctHashes;
private double m2;
@Override
void add(Database database, int dataType, boolean distinct, Value v) {
count++;
if (distinctHashes == null) {
distinctHashes = new IntIntHashMap();
}
int size = distinctHashes.size();
if (size > Constants.SELECTIVITY_DISTINCT_COUNT) {
distinctHashes = new IntIntHashMap();
m2 += size;
}
int hash = v.hashCode();
// the value -1 is not supported
distinctHashes.put(hash, 1);
}
@Override
Value getValue(Database database, int dataType, boolean distinct) {
if (distinct) {
count = 0;
}
Value v = null;
int s = 0;
if (count == 0) {
s = 0;
} else {
m2 += distinctHashes.size();
m2 = 100 * m2 / count;
s = (int) m2;
s = s <= 0 ? 1 : s > 100 ? 100 : s;
}
v = ValueInt.get(s);
return v.convertTo(dataType);
}
}
